Abstract

New results obtained in this work from measurements of $\ensuremath{\gamma}$ radiation following fission of $^{248}\mathrm{Cm}$ and $^{252}\mathrm{Cf}$, performed using Eurogam2 and Gammasphere arrays, respectively, reveal excitations corresponding to $\ensuremath{\gamma}$ vibrations and triaxial deformation present in $^{100}\mathrm{Zr}$ and $^{102}\mathrm{Zr}$ nuclei. This is the first observation of nonaxial bands in Zr isotopes. Such excitations probably occur due to competing prolate and oblate configurations, identified recently in these nuclei. Evolution of $\ensuremath{\gamma}$ softness and triaxiality in Zr isotopes is observed in the function of the neutron number.
